After months of accusations of political bias and simmering animosity between MSNBC and its parent network NBC, the channel decided over the weekend that the NBC News correspondent and MSNBC host David Gregory would anchor news coverage of the coming debates and election night. Mr. Olbermann and Mr. Matthews will remain as analysts during the coverage.
IOW, no change at all -- were Olbermann and Matthews on the floor, asking convention participants leading questions? This isn't a change, merely some PR to drum up viewers for what will be partisan axe-grinding, by people who have thrills running up their legs.
